EXEDY, 6% Decrease in Net Income for The Current Fiscal Year
7278 EXEDY Corporation 【IFRS】
Earnings ReportEXEDY Corporation <7278> [TSE Prime] announced its financial results (based on IFRS) after the market closed on April 24th (16:00). The consolidated net income/loss for the fiscal year ending March 2025 turned into a profit of 12.7 billion yen (compared to a loss of 10 billion yen in the previous period). In the fiscal year ending March 2026, the consolidated net income is expected to decrease by 5.8% from the previous period to 12 billion yen.
In the most recent three-month period, from January to March (4Q), the consolidated net income/loss turned to a profit of 2.56 billion yen (compared to a loss of 18.2 billion yen in the same period last year). The operating profit/loss margin drastically improved from -35.3% in the same period last year to 7.4%.
